About the Hotel

2555 River Road, Zolfo Springs, Florida, United States of America

Peace River RV & Camping Resort is a 75-acre, 2-star RV campground in Zolfo Springs with 460 sites, running along a half-mile of Peace River. The preserve features canoeing, kayaking, fishing, fossil hunting, nature trails, and a seasonal outdoor pool.

Cabin Accommodations

Peace River RV & Camping Resort offers 454 accommodations with exterior corridor access. Each cabin includes a kitchenette, refrigerator, and free WiFi, while select units feature queen beds and twin configurations.

Complete Kitchen Setup

A full kitchen equips each unit with a coffee maker, microwave, full-size refrigerator, and complete cookware. The living area includes a dinette setup.

Resort Recreation Facilities

Thousand Trails Peace River provides a clubhouse, shuffleboard court, pickleball court, and game room. Outdoor amenities include a whirlpool spa, swimming pool, boat ramp, and horseshoe pits.

Strategic Resort Location

Located 46.5 miles from Lakeland Linder Regional Airport, the resort sits near Pioneer Park and Paynes Creek State Historic Park. The Gulf Coast's powder-white beaches are 45 minutes away.
